Modern car keys aren't the basic pieces of metal that you can cut at the kiosks in malls. Transponder chips are complex electronic devices that need to be programmed to function with the security system of your car. Most automotive locksmiths can perform this task, therefore it is best to let them handle it.
If your car is equipped with an immobilizer system, you will need a special key that contains a built-in transponder chip to activate it. The majority of car key programer owners require this type of key to deactivate the anti-theft feature of their vehicle, which was made mandatory in 1995. The majority of locksmiths are able to quickly duplicate and program these keys, but you'll need to contact them outside of normal business hours.
